DISHWASHER PROBLEMS

CONSTANT/LOUD NOISES

Technicians are trained in identifying and repairing dishwasher malfunctions that can cause loud sounds to come out of the appliance. The reason for the sounds is typically a broken pump housing, washer arm bearing or motor bushing. Because these are all common malfunctions, you can depend on us to fix them right away!

WATER LEAKING

There are usually one of two reasons a dishwasher starts to leak water. The first reason is there is an issue with the door closure or latch and the part will need to be replaced. The second cause is a failed water inlet valve that can be fixed soon after our arrival to your house. DOESN’T TURN ON

If a dishwasher doesn’t start or turn on, you should ensure the appliance is plugged in and that none of the circuit breakers. If that’s not the problem, the problem might be related to the door closure switches, thermal fuses, electronic controls or motor relays.

WON’T DRAIN/FILL

A dishwasher is supposed to fill up with water and drain the water after the dishes are clean. Your dishwasher will not fill if there is a broken door latch or float switch or a broken water inlet valve. Your dishwasher doesn’t drain when there is a broken drain hose or pump motor on the unit.

DOESN’T CLEAN DISHES

A dishwasher is not much use if the dishes are dirty after a cycle. The dishes will sometimes still be dirty when there’s a broken housing gasket, filter or water tube or spray arm. We have replacement parts to fix each of these dishwasher problems in no time.

WON’T DRY DISHES

The reasons to own a dishwasher is for it to wash and dry dishes. You do not want to have to hand dry dishes after a cycle. Your dishwasher doesn’t dry when there is a broken rinse aid dispenser, heating element or thermostat. DOESN’T DISPENSE SOAP

In order for a dishwasher to be able to wash dishes, it should be able to dispense soap or detergent inside of the appliance. This doesn’t occur if there is a broken bi-metal release, timer or wax motor.
